logo

Output 93503529ee0950816b244110607a22ca543ca958587f98672bc9982ecb5693b3:0

value
153666486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d738748045c0d7839965e472e039a8d5bf50cce OP_EQUAL
address
38kYMNWN9J8NhJFxPdaeNpFYVWtEAS1ddL
transaction
93503529ee0950816b244110607a22ca543ca958587f98672bc9982ecb5693b3